The goal of the Cornell University Library's Large-Scale Digitization Initiative is to convert the Library's print collection into digital form in support of the library's long-standing commitment to make its collections broadly available.  The focus of the partnership with Microsoft is on public domain materials and involves English language monographs during its first phase.   Through this initiative, users worldwide will be able use Live Book Search to locate and read books from Cornell University Library's outstanding collections regardless of where they reside in the world.
